Can Trailer Tire Size of ST185/80-13 be Replaced with 205/75-14
Question:
looking at upgrading my tires since the tire size on the side of my 2015 coachman clipper 17fq say 185/80/13 none of tires that I can find meet the gvwr on my trailer. Would I be able to go from a 185/80/13 to a 205/75/14? any help would be nice. Thank you.

Expert Reply:
You'd lose about 1 inch of fender clearance if you went from your current size of 185/80-13 to a 204/75-14 like the part # AM32156 which most likely wouldn't be an issue.
